Context 0 (which handles the error packets) can potentially receive an invalid rhf. Hence, it can not depend on RHF sequence number and can only use DMA_RTAIL mechanism. Detect such packets with invalid rhf using rhf sequence counting mechanism and drop them. As DMA_RTAIL mechanism has performance penalties, do not use context 0 for performance critical verbs path. Use context 0 for VL15 (MAD), multicast and error packets. Reviewed-by:

Disabling one receive context when RX_DMA is receiving a packet can cause incorrect packet delivery for a subsequent packet on another receive context. This is resolved by doing the following: 1. Programming dummy tail address for every receive context before enabling it 2. While deallocating receive context resetting tail address to dummy address 3. Leaving the dummy address in when disabling tail update 4. When disabling receive context leaving tail update enabled Reviewed-by:

The workqueue is currently single threaded per port which for a small number of SDMA engines is ok. For hfi1, the there are up to 16 SDMA engines that can be fed descriptors in parallel. Use alloc_workqueue with a workqueue limit of the number of sdma engines and with WQ_CPU_INTENSIVE and WQ_HIGHPRI specified. Then change send to use the new scheduler which no longer needs to get the s_lock Reviewed-by:

When under heavy load, the receive interrupt handler can run too long with IRQs disabled. Add a mixed-mode threading scheme. Initially process packets in the handler for quick responses (latency). If there are too many packets to process move to a thread to continue (bandwidth). Reviewed-by:

The DC firmware overwrites the enable_lane_tx register and does not update it on a host request to go to Poll. This causes an infinite loop through the LNI state machine if a link width downgrade occurs. This patch re-sets the enable_lane_tx register to all 4 lanes. Reviewed-by:
